Bottom line
DSIP + Epitalon + Selank is marketed under names including "Circadian Signaling Research Protocol" and "EPIDSINK." The name can refer either to a three-vial kit or to a single 10 mL liquid listing. That kit-versus-vial distinction is material: products supplied separately are not evidence of a compatible co-formulation. No published study of the named set was identified.
No established or recommended human dose. Package format and amounts below are market observations, not guidance.

Combination-specific studies
No published peer-reviewed study of "EPIDSINK" or the named three-component research set was identified. A bundled kit is a commercial association, not evidence that simultaneous use or physical mixing has been studied.
Safety and interaction uncertainties
Kit and liquid presentations do not establish the same exposure or formulation.
No combination-specific human safety, interaction, pharmacokinetic, or toxicology data were identified.
Unpublished component masses prevent meaningful comparison between observed listings.
Identity, purity, sterility, concentration, and stability cannot be inferred from packaging language.
Regulatory and product-quality notes
The observed names are vendor-created and are not regulatory or pharmacopoeial standards.
"Protocol" is quoted only as a product name; this atlas does not provide instructions for use.
The cited pages are low-quality market observations and do not establish approval, safety, or suitability for humans.
